Marc Marquez dominates pre-qualifying at Motorland Aragon

It's been a Friday full of surprises that of MotoGp: at the end of pre-qualifying to smile most of all è Marc Marquez, who with a time of 1:45.801 not only recorded the best time but also broke the record of the Motorland Aragon, home of the Gp d'Aragon that returns to the MotoGP calendar after the absence in 2023.

Behind the Ducati number 93 of Team Gresini are the two official Aprilia of Aleix Espargaró (+0.272) and Maverick Viñales (+0.316), while Jorge Martin, with the Ducati of Team Pramac, set the fourth best time, althoughé more than half a second slower than that of Marquez.

Also qualifying directly for Saturday’s Q2 are Alex Marquez (Ducati Gresini, +0.605), world champion nonché leader of the rainbow standings Pecco Bagnaia (official Ducati, +0.790), Franco Morbidelli (Ducati Pramac, +0.904), Johann Zarco (Honda LCR, +0.931), Raul Fernandez (Aprilia Trackhouse, +1.039) and the latter's teammate, Miguel Oliveira, 1.054 behind the best time.

Particularly interesting è the result obtained by Zarco: the French rider è in fact the first, in this 2024, to take the Honda directly to Q2.
